Re: [SOGo] HowTo SOGo Version

2013-08-30 Thread Ronald J. Yacketta
Marcus,

Couple of ways to find out what version is installed

- On the log in in screen their is an 'About' button in the upper right hand 
corner. 
- Use  rpm or dpkg 

rpm -qi sogo
dpkg -s sogo

-Ron

[SOGo] Sieve Vacation Script

2013-06-03 Thread Ronald J. Yacketta
Stumbled upon a little oddity with SOGo's Vacation rules they are appended to 
the end of the sieve script and end up not  processed if a prior rules have 
stop directives.

For example, I setup a rule to put messages from my gmail account into 
'TESTING' and have a Vacation message enabled everything works as expected. If 
I add a stop directive to the gmail rule the vacation rule does not process.

These rules work in Oder listed:
if anyof (address :contains from joe_u...@gmail.com) {
fileinto TESTING;
}

if allof ( not exists [list-help, list-unsubscribe, list-subscribe, 
list-owner, list-post, list-archive, list-id, Mailing-List], not 
header :comparator i;ascii-casemap :is Precedence [list, bulk, junk], 
not header :comparator i;ascii-casemap :matches To Multiple recipients 
of* ) {vacation :days 7 :addresses [yacke...@potsdam.edu] text:
Testing Vacation rules, please ignore
.
;
}

 tail -f /var/log/maillog | grep 'lda(yacketrj)'
Jun  3 14:21:52 hermes dovecot: lda(yacketrj): sieve: 
msgid=CAD3YU+=tpw8f7oy898vancd6rtowf9l2izc3qv2osxhxm6k...@mail.gmail.com: 
stored mail into mailbox 'TESTING'
Jun  3 14:21:52 hermes dovecot: lda(yacketrj): sieve: 
msgid=CAD3YU+=tpw8f7oy898vancd6rtowf9l2izc3qv2osxhxm6k...@mail.gmail.com: 
sent vacation response to ronald.yacke...@gmail.com


If I add a stop directive to the gmail check then ONLY the gmail rule is 
processed

if anyof (address :contains from joe_u...@gmail.com) {
fileinto TESTING;
stop;
}

Jun  3 14:29:46 hermes dovecot: lda(yacketrj): sieve: 
msgid=CAD3YU+mB=xa6d-bswc8g62dvp5-2duncsnn3krz9wx_j_ft...@mail.gmail.com: 
stored mail into mailbox 'TESTING'



Other sieve parsers that I have used in the past always placed the Vacation 
rule at the top of the rule file to ensure it was always processed first.

Will toss a bug/feature in the tracker.

Re: [SOGo] Moving .GNUstepDefaults to /etc/sogo

2013-01-31 Thread Ronald J. Yacketta
You are correct, thanks for the reminder!
Been dealing with fires all week here, just overlooked the obvious *sigh*
 
 
On Thursday, 31 January, 2013 03:20 EST, Jean Raby jr...@inverse.ca wrote: 
 
 On 13-01-31 2:27 PM, Ronald J. Yacketta wrote:
  Considering moving our config to /etc/sogo but not positive about the 
  directory and file permissions as well as the proper usage of defaults 
  after the change. Tested on our dev server; defaults read returns nothing, 
  further testing with strace shows that defaults read is trying to access 
  .GNUstepDefaults in /root:
 
  access(/root/GNUstep/Defaults/.GNUstepDefaults, R_OK) = -1 ENOENT (No 
  such file or directory)
 
  Also see an attempt to access :
 
  access(/root/.GNUstep.conf, R_OK) = -1 ENOENT (No such file or 
  directory)
 
  Is their a configuration option that needs to be set so defaults knows what 
  file to look at?
 
 'defaults' is a gnustep tool to manipulate gnustep defaults,  by using 
 sogo.conf, you are moving away from those.
 
 Configuration should be done by hand, in sogo.conf only.
 The content of that file is quite sensitive, so sogo:sogo 600 is the 
 preferred mode for it.

OKay, a bit of a gaff on my end but it is working now!

Searching through the code I notice

in ./SOGo/SoObjects/SOGo/SOGoGroup you search classes (a NSArray) as such
// We check to see if it's a group
classes = [[entry attributeWithName: @objectClass] allStringValues];
...
[classes containsObject: @posixGroup])

while in  ./SOGo/SoObjects/SOGo/LDAPSource.m
you lower case the LDAP query results before stuffing them into classes 
(a NSMutableArray)

// We get our objectClass attribute values. We lowercase
// everything for ease of search after.
o = [ldapEntry objectClasses];
...
[classes replaceObjectAtIndex: i
 withObject: [[classes objectAtIndex: i] lowercaseString]];
...

then do the following
[classes containsObject: @posixgroup])


Why the two different methods of finding posix[gG]roup? Would it be more 
advantageous to search for objectClasses using the same methods?


-Ron
